10.2 Improving Physical Access to Buses<br />

Making it as easy as possible to board buses will allow people maximum mobility.<br />

Accessibility in this context is important as:<br />

• People are living longer and this will lead to increasing numbers of older people<br />

who need mobility, but are unwilling or unable to drive. The introduction of free<br />

travel for the over 60s has increased demand for travel.<br />

• Caerphilly county borough has a higher level of residents with limiting long term<br />

illnesses. The Council has a statutory duty under the Disability Discrimination<br />

Act to help those with mobility problems to get around and to provide them with<br />

equal access to services.<br />

• Parents with young children in pushchairs or buggies often face barriers to bus<br />

travel. Carefully designed infrastructure and accessible buses can transform their<br />

mobility and freedom.<br />

Achieving accessibility therefore requires Caerphilly county borough to improve<br />

infrastructure to provide level boarding and alighting platforms, kerbs to allow buses to<br />

stop at the optimum point for boarding and alighting and well designed bus shelter and<br />

bus stop infrastructure. Bus drivers need adequate training in stopping close to the kerb<br />

and in awareness of passenger needs. The enforcement of parking and waiting<br />

restrictions is an important part of the solution, as the benefits of improved infrastructure<br />

and the introduction of low floor accessible buses can be negated if the bus cannot have<br />

unrestricted access to the bus stop.<br />

Caerphilly county borough believes that by undertaking these improvements to bus<br />

services, many of the barriers to bus travel are removed and they become accessible to<br />

most people. This achieves a socially inclusive solution and a more efficient use of<br />

resources. There will always be some cases however, where specialist transport is<br />

required for people with certain disabilities which prevent them form using conventional<br />

bus services.<br />

ACTION:<br />

• Encourage and facilitate full accessibility to the bus network through the provision<br />

of well designed accessible infrastructure, driver training and the enforcement of<br />

parking and waiting restrictions.<br />
